ACIW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2024 in Review

365 of the 6,964 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in ACI Worldwide (ACIW) for Q3 2024, worth a combined $5.21B — up 27% from $4.1B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 93 funds opened new ACIW positions and 17 closed out — a net gain of 76 holders — while 121 added to existing stakes and 113 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Invesco, adding an estimated $61.6M. The largest seller was River Road Asset Management, cutting an estimated $105M.
